Albanese government aims to cut NDIS participants by 160,000 by 2030
The Albanese government plans to limit NDIS eligibility, potentially removing 160,000 participants by 2030. Health Minister Mark Butler stated changes would cut annual costs to $55 billion from $70 billion. The reforms aim to reduce the number of NDIS users from projected 900,000 to around 600,000.
